Police Appeal Following Assault In Wednesday Market

are appealing for witnesses to an assault which happened in Wednesday Market in Beverley between 0001hrs and 0040hrs on Sunday 26 August 2012.

A 26-year-old man was sitting on his own on a bench in Wednesday Market, when he noticed a man, who was not known to him, sitting inside the nearby .

As the man left the Fusion Tapas Bar the two of them became engaged in a verbal altercation which resulted in the 26-year-old man being assaulted.

Following the assault the offender walked away and was followed by the victim who tried to engage with the man in order to establish why he had been assaulted. It is then alleged the man assaulted him again before running away.

The victim sustained a suspected broken jaw as a result of the assault.

The offender is described as a white man, 6ft tall and of a medium build with ginger hair.

Anyone who may have information in connection with the incident is asked to call Humberside Police on the non emergency number 101 quoting crime number 1927062.
